Tips for better photo-to-pixel-art results

Start with a clear subject

Images with one recognizable subject and a simple background stay readable at low resolutions. Crop away empty space first when the subject looks too small.

Match resolution to the goal

Use 16-32 pixels wide for icons and game sprites, 48-80 for portraits, and 96 or more when small details matter.

Use fewer colors for retro style

A palette of 4-12 colors creates a stronger old-school aesthetic. Larger palettes preserve more natural photo shading.

Pick the right dithering

No dithering makes clean modern sprites. Ordered dithering creates deliberate retro texture, while Floyd-Steinberg produces softer gradients.

What resolution should I use for pixel art?

Try 16-32 pixels wide for chunky sprites, 48-80 for faces and objects, or 96-160 for detailed scenes. There is no single right setting, so compare a few sizes.

Why does the downloaded PNG look larger than the canvas size?

The export scale enlarges each source pixel into a crisp square without smoothing. An 8x export makes the artwork easy to share while preserving its pixelated edges.
